Output 57902ee8192a578695578d3a67705b6e5c66b6c56565f506912e42afd060bf13:3

value
5680
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cde6c2f702ace31cef98e2dfdcf382602ea6687870e693f29dfa189a02af83b3
address
bc1pehnv9acz4n33emucut0aeuuzvqh2v6rcwrnf8u5algvf5q40swes5hayyg
transaction
57902ee8192a578695578d3a67705b6e5c66b6c56565f506912e42afd060bf13
spent
true